In between jobs on the landy I managed to pick up a sankey which was totally solid but had been robbed of the lights & wiring loom.I bought a couple of incomplete looms & lights and made one decent loom & done a full refurb which involved taking it back to bare bones including removing all the old layers of paint & rust proofing priming & painted with zinc based paint. This weeks update was removing the roll cage & cutting & re-welding the front feet to suit the outriggers.
Cutting the front wing to suit the cage mock fitted still more prep before paint. Turned my shed into a spray booth with a few heaters (too many) as I tripped the power in the house & the misses got a nice cold shower ha ha Painted the base coats on the osf front wing not bad too for not painting in a few years but I bought a devil bliss gun Click image to enlarge Click image to enlarge Click image to enlarge Click image to enlarge |
